Cyrill Lachauer. The Sunset Route at Kunstpalais: Landscape, Freedom, and Cinematic Expansiveness
With The Sunset Route, Kunstpalais Erlangen opens an exhibition space where photography, film, and poetic autoethnography intertwine. Cyrill Lachauer connects landscapes with societal questions, creating an art experience that oscillates between road movie, documentary observation, and artistic reflection.
A Landscape that Speaks
The focus is not on nature as a decorative backdrop but as a charged space of historical, political, and personal inscriptions. Lachauer repeatedly returns to places where freedom, resistance, colonization, exclusion, and exploitation become visible. This creates an exhibition atmosphere in which every image, every film still, and every narrative points beyond the visible.
Photography and Film as Open Narrative Forms
The artist works at the intersection of photography and film. His projects arise from travels, encounters, and intensive artwork consideration, but never remain pure documentation. This is precisely where the strength of this presentation lies: it invites viewers to not only observe image spaces but to contemplate them in their aesthetic experience. The one-hour film Slack is considered the central work of the exhibition and combines artistic documentation with experimental fiction.
Context, Curating, and Art Historical Classification
Kunstpalais sees itself as a space for international contemporary art with a focus on education. The exhibition fits into this programming and showcases a position that seeks dialogue between contemporary art, societal debate, and cultural education. In Lachauer's works, subjective perspective, cinematic composition, and precise imagery intersect. The result is an exhibition that opens doors for both art enthusiasts and curious first-time visitors.
